2. Key points of matching between Tiandifei 7 and flight control
1.Protocol compatibility: Tiandifei 7 supports PPM and SBUS output. You need to ensure that the flight control system supports the corresponding input protocol.
2.channel requirements: Different flight controllers have different requirements for the number of channels. The 7 channels of Tiandifei 7 can meet most needs, but professional applications may require more channels.
3.Firmware support: Some flight controllers require specific firmware versions to work perfectly with Tiandifei 7.

4. Suggestions on purchasing
1.Beginner user: It is recommended to choose CC3D flight control, which is affordable and easy to set up.
2.racing enthusiast: Betaflight is the best choice, but attention should be paid to antenna placement to reduce latency.
3.Professional aerial photography users: Pixhawk series provides the most stable performance and supports more advanced functions.
4.fixed wing player: The INAV system is obviously optimized for fixed wings, and the automatic cruise function is practical.
5. Precautions for installation and debugging
1. Make sure the connection sequence between the receiver and the flight controller is correct.
2. It is recommended to calibrate the remote control when connecting for the first time.
3. Set appropriate PID parameters according to the aircraft type
4. Test whether the functions of each channel respond normally
